How much do entry level project manager jobs pay per year?

As of May 28, 2026, the average yearly pay for entry level project manager in Madison, WI is $103,465.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$79,100.00 and $123,900.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the Job of an Entry Level Project Manager?

As an entry-level project manager, you work to improve communication between departments in an organization. You are assigned a team to manage as you guide them through a project and help them collaborate with other groups. Your responsibilities center around completing the project goal, creating a plan for the project, and designing a timeline for project completion. You also work with upper management, explaining your project strategy and how it falls in line with their goals and budget. Other duties include creating visual representations of the project processes, monitoring employee progress, and altering the process when necessary.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Entry Level Project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Entry Level Project Manager, you need a solid grasp of project management principles, organizational skills, and typically a bachelor's degree in business or a related field. Familiarity with project management software such as Microsoft Project, Asana, or Trello, and foundational certifications like CAPM or Agile fundamentals are often beneficial. Strong communication, problem-solving, and time management skills help you effectively coordinate teams and adapt to changing project needs. These competencies are essential for delivering projects on time, within scope, and fostering positive team collaboration.

What are some typical challenges faced by entry level project managers, and how can they effectively address them?

Entry level project managers often encounter challenges such as managing competing priorities, communicating with diverse stakeholders, and adapting to rapidly changing project requirements. To succeed, it's important to develop strong organizational skills, proactively seek feedback from team members, and utilize project management tools to track tasks and deadlines. Building relationships with mentors and experienced colleagues can also provide valuable guidance and support as you navigate new responsibilities. Embracing a continuous learning mindset will help you grow and adapt quickly in this dynamic role.

What does an Entry Level Project Manager do?

An Entry Level Project Manager assists in planning, executing, and completing projects under the supervision of senior managers. They help coordinate teams, monitor project timelines, communicate with stakeholders, and ensure that tasks are completed on schedule and within budget. Their role often includes administrative duties, tracking project progress, and identifying potential issues early on. This position is a great starting point for building project management skills and learning how to lead larger projects in the future.

What is the difference between Entry Level Project Manager vs Project Coordinator?

AspectEntry Level Project ManagerProject Coordinator
CredentialsBachelor's degree, PMP certification (preferred)Bachelor's degree often required; certifications like CAPM beneficial)
Work EnvironmentOversees projects, manages teams, responsible for project successSupports project teams, handles scheduling and communication
Employer & Industry UsageUsed across industries for managing projects at entry levelCommonly used in same industries, often as support role

The main difference is that an Entry Level Project Manager has more responsibility for project outcomes and team management, while a Project Coordinator primarily supports project activities and communication. Both roles require similar educational backgrounds and certifications, but the Project Manager holds more accountability for project success.

About the Role:

This entry-level Project Coordinator role is primarily responsible for completing the day-to-day project management support tasks that are essential for the smooth operation of Yahara Software development efforts. This role works directly with the Project Managers andRequirements Engineerson the projects to which they are assigned and provides them, and the software development teams, with critical organizational, information gathering, and procedural support. The Project Coordinator will interact with the Yahara Software Project Sponsors and technical teams including the Technical Leads, Developers and Release Teams. At times, the Project Coordinator will interact with theclientProject Sponsors as well. The Project Coordinator reports directly to the Project Manager (PM).

What You'll Do:

  • Maintains the project(s) schedule(s) and provides detailed variance reports to the PM and sponsor as requested.
  • Maintains project accounting reports and prepares summaries of key information for PM and sponsors as needed.
  • Responsible forthe capture ofconcise andaccuratemeeting notes during all client meetings andprovidingcurated notes to participants promptly after the meeting concludes.
  • Maintains project documentation and organization within the knowledge management structures.
  • Creates and edit drafts ofwork orders, change requests, and other project agreements.
  • Assists the PM in ensuring that all follow up actions assigned to Yahara stakeholders are tracked and completed.
  • Coordinates software testing activities.
  • Assists the PM andRequirements Engineerin preparing necessary presentation materials and documentation for project meetings and activities.
  • Manages the scheduling and preparation for both client and internal meetings.
  • Assists theRequirementsEngineersinorganizing and collecting business requirements,writing, or editing stories as needed.
  • Maintains the Jira board for projects under the direction of the BA and PM.
  • Maintains and monitors project plans and schedules, work hours,budgets, and expenses.
  • Assists the PM in documenting project risks and mitigation strategies.
  • Facilitatesclient andinternal teammeetingsas needed.
  • Reviews project team time entries for accuracy, professionalism, andappropriate allocation to tasks.


What You'll Bring:

  • Bachelor's degree in a relevantfield;may be substituted withanassociatedegreecoupledwithadditionalexperience.
  • 1 - 3 years' experiencecoordinating project activities in a corporate setting.
  • Demonstrated ability to communicate effectively verbally, as well as through written word and formal presentations.
  • Demonstrated ability tocapture accurateand meaningful notes and distribute to relevant partiesin a timely manner.
  • Proven analytical and organizational skills, attention to detail, and experience working in a collaborative environment.
  • Understanding ofknowledge management activities.
  • Ability to manage and complete responsibilities across multiple projects and escalate tasks when competing priorities interfere with delivery.
  • Demonstrated ability to exercise good judgement in prioritization and communication with minimal direct guidance.
  • Ability to quickly learn, follow, and support existing processes and able to recommend improvements if process gaps exist.
  • Ability to consistently produce formal project related reports/documentation accurately andon time.
